SESSION OVERVIEWS:

Preventing and Dealing with Workplace Bullying
This 30-minute presentation provides guidance information for preventing and dealing with workplace bullying to help you make your business a safe business. Workplace bullying is a serious occupational health and safety problem that puts at risk the health and safety of workers, their colleagues and their families. The presentation will cover what is workplace bullying, types of bullying, effects of bullying and how to prevent as well as deal with a complaint of workplace bullying.


Workers Compensation - What You Need To Know
An overview of workers compensation in NSW, including advice on who needs a workers comp policy, what to do when there is an injury in the workplace, how to make a workers comp claim, how workers comp premiums are calculated, and your workers comp legal obligations.

 

Manual Handling Smart Move Toolkit
The Smart Move toolkit provides New South Wales employers and workers with information and plain English advice on a recommended generic framework for preventing musculoskeletal disorders in the workplace. This presentation will outline the information contained within the toolkit and demonstrate how the specific practical tools provided can assist to prevent manual handling injuries from occurring in your workplace.
